Centrifugal pumps play a crucial role in various industries, including oil and gas, water treatment, and manufacturing. The efficiency and performance of a centrifugal pump depend significantly on the design of its impeller. The impeller is a key component that converts the mechanical energy from the motor into kinetic energy to move the fluid through the pump.

Centrifugal Pump Impeller Size Chart

A centrifugal pump impeller size chart provides valuable information on the relationship between impeller diameter, flow rate, and head. By referring to this chart, engineers can select the most suitable impeller size for their application, ensuring optimal performance and efficiency.

Types of Centrifugal Pump Impellers

There are various types of impellers used in centrifugal pumps, each designed to handle specific fluid characteristics and operating conditions. Common types include closed impellers, open impellers, semi-open impellers, and vortex impellers. Understanding the differences between these impeller types is crucial in selecting the right design for a given application.

Impeller Design Calculations

Centrifugal pump impeller design calculations involve complex mathematical formulas to determine parameters such as blade angles, vane shapes, and impeller diameter. Excel templates streamline these calculations, allowing engineers to input the necessary data and obtain accurate results quickly.
